從目前到2025年,全球軟件定義存儲(SDS)市場的年復合增長率預計將超過29%。超大規模數據的出現以及基于云計算的基礎設施和虛擬化技術的應用增長對存儲容量提出了巨大的需求,由此推動了SDS的增長。
SDS提供了企業所需的可擴展性和靈活性,以適應數據量的急劇增長,且其成本相對購買存儲設備而言較為合理。然而,隨著軟件定義存儲的采用量不斷增長,組織必須了解當前的解決方案,包括可用的內容和需要警惕的內容。
在今天的SDS市場中,兼容性問題、不一致性問題或功能缺失都是有可能的。這些中的任何一個問題,都會產生新的問題。以下是在部署最能滿足組織需求的SDS解決方案時要避免的問題以及相關的建議。
統一存儲的優勢為了充分利用SDS產品,統一的系統將把所有的存儲整合在一起。例如,如果用戶當前的機遇文件的存儲系統也支持對象存儲,則可以節省管理和平衡多個不同的互補存儲系統的麻煩。首先,這種統一的方式更容易管理;其次,它在性能和功能方面更好,能夠更有效利用資源。這與虛擬化類似,用戶可以減少空閑的硬件資源。通過使用統一存儲,用戶可以更智能地使用資源。
這種方式雖然聽起來很好,但實現起來頗有難度。一些軟件定義存儲的公司聲稱能夠提供靈活性和滿足企業需求的對象存儲、塊存儲和文件存儲的功能,并且能夠支持閃存存儲、超融合和超大規模存儲。很多SDS提供商關注的是下面這些應用案例。
混合云向外擴張文件系統超融合SAN對象存儲歸檔只針對特定用例的SDS提供商可以以全面解決方案三分之一的價格提供解決方案,但值得注意的是這些解決方案與全面的解決方案相比也只具有三分之一的功能,此外,這些解決方案也不會關注通用網絡附加存儲(NAS)。
一致性的重要性大多數組織需要一個通用的NAS解決方案,但正如SDS解決方案一樣,并非所有的NAS解決方案都是等同的。
在橫向擴展NAS中,一致性是至關重要的,但很多組織都沒有意識到這個問題,一些組織只是存儲環境最終一致,這意味著寫入一個節點的文件不能立即從其他節點訪問。即使其他節點已更新以記錄對原始節點所作的更高,但延遲僅僅幾分之一秒也會導致訪問應用程序或用戶的問題。這可能是由于沒有合適的協議實現或者與虛擬文件系統的集成不夠緊密所致。
與最終一致相對應的是嚴格的一致性,文件可以同時從所有節點訪問。通過每個節點的文件系統的視圖是嚴格一致的,一個節點上的任何修改都可以從任何其他節點立即獲得。確保用戶的解決方案也可以在協議之間保持一致,這意味著如果用戶在服務消息塊(SMB)中寫入某些內容,則也應該立即在網絡文件系統(NFS)上可見。
SDS的組件到目前為止,我們已經涵蓋了對支持所有存儲協議的統一解決方案的需求以及對嚴格一致的NAS的需求。除了這些功能,這是一個全面的SDS解決方案:
可擴展性和靈活性:用戶可以從小規模開始,然后快速將多個虛擬機添加到同一個集群,從而消除了構建新集群以適應向外擴展的成本和麻煩。如果存儲集群構建在對稱體系結構上,則可以通過向集群添加更多存儲節點來線性擴張數百PB和數十億個文件。添加存儲節點和增加容量可以在SDS運行時執行,不會中斷集群中正在進行的任何操作。文件系統:這種類型的存儲需要處理非結構化數據,確保用戶的SDS設置包括關鍵的文件功能,如分層、配額、快照、加密、防病毒、WORM和保留。它還應該能夠集成到Microsoft Active Directory中,支持多個身份驗證提供程序,并強制執行授權檢查。如果用戶的公司規模較大,請確保該解決方案支持多租戶功能,用戶可以在同一環境中創建多個文件系統。災難恢復:如果用戶選擇具有對備份非常重要的存儲集群的SDS解決方案,則可以使用獨特的災難恢復策略來保護每個應用程序,并保持高可用性。硬件無關:使用標準商用存儲硬件和服務器而不是鎖定到特定廠商或技術意味著用戶可根據需要添加其他硬件,以隨著時間的推移擴展性能和容量。混合云:如果用戶在云中擁有本地和云端文件,那么部分數據也需要在云端進行存取和訪問。例如,用戶本地存儲系統的一部分將暴露在AWS等公有云中運行的虛擬機上,這意味著用戶的SDS文件系統需要覆蓋這兩個環境,以便輕松地在它們之間傳遞文件。超融合:基于軟件的體系架構將計算、存儲、網絡和虛擬化資源以及其他技術集成到商用服務器上。SDS買前須知隨著數據量的爆炸式增長,需要更大的存儲容量。SDS承諾以低成本提供可擴展性,但是很多廠商將其產品集中在特定領域,而不提供關鍵特性。組織從SDS解決方案中受益,該解決方案利用通用NAS,并考慮到一致性和兼容性。使用上述建議來選擇解決方案,將確保企業能夠獲得業務所需的存儲空間。